=head1 NAME
|
|
|
|
SNMP::Info::Layer3::C3550 - Perl5 Interface to Cisco Catalyst 3550 Layer 2/3 Switches running IOS
|
|
|
|
=head1 AUTHOR
|
|
|
|
Max Baker (C<max@warped.org>)
|
|
|
|
=head1 SYNOPSIS
|
|
|
|
# Let SNMP::Info determine the correct subclass for you.
|
|
my $c3550 = new SNMP::Info(
|
|
AutoSpecify => 1,
|
|
Debug => 1,
|
|
# These arguments are passed directly on to SNMP::Session
|
|
DestHost => 'myswitch',
|
|
Community => 'public',
|
|
Version => 2
|
|
)
|
|
or die "Can't connect to DestHost.\n";
|
|
|
|
my $class = $c3550->class();
|
|
print "SNMP::Info determined this device to fall under subclass : $class\n";
|
|
|
|
=head1 DESCRIPTION
|
|
|
|
Abstraction subclass for Cisco Catalyst 3550 Layer 2/3 Switches.
|
|
|
|
These devices run IOS but have some of the same charactersitics as the Catalyst WS-C family (5xxx,6xxx).
|
|
For example, forwarding tables are held in VLANs, and extened interface information
|
|
is gleened from CISCO-SWITCH-MIB.
|
|
|
|
For speed or debugging purposes you can call the subclass directly, but not after determining
|
|
a more specific class using the method above.
|
|
|
|
my $c3550 = new SNMP::Info::Layer3::C3550(...);
